Join Andrés and Christina, the Latin Grammy-winning music duo 123 Andrés, for an outdoor interactive music program at the Long Branch Library.
Andrés and Christina are teaching artists who get kids and families excited about learning and moving together in Spanish and English. Join them on an exciting cultural exploration of Latin America through an introduction of language, music, and dance. Their catchy songs and lively concerts get the whole family dancing and learning.
